提问者:小点点

Flutter等待未来更长时间?


我想等待一个未来至少一秒钟。然而,未来可以很快完成,我可以用什么方法来等待两个期货中更长的一个?像Future. any这样的东西,但反过来。

谢谢你!


共2个答案

匿名用户

更新我刚刚使用

await Future.wait([
  future1,
  future2,
]);

等待两者完成。

匿名用户

好吧,您可以设置一个Timer并在其回调中返回该方法。这样您就可以将结束设置为您的喜欢。